Ticket: Locked vault blocking relevance tuning sync — Project Quillfeather

The relevance tuning notes for the Marchwood index (synonym weights, recency decay curves, and the field-boost matrix we validated last sprint) are stored in the Harkness vault, which locked itself after three failed unlock attempts by the rotation bot. Release manager: these notes must ship with build 4.2 or the tuned rankers will regress to defaults. We verified the vault integrity checksum and confirmed no tampering. To unlock, use the recovery passphrase below.

vault phrase of yaduf-yajop = lamath-kelix-aldion-zorius-ulaox-eliax-gorox-norok-fenael-fenath-julael-pelius-belius-druion

## Retention Sweeper: Overview

The sweeper (internally called Broomcart) runs nightly against the Lanternfish archive cluster and deletes records past their retention window. It is idempotent, so re-running after a failed pass is safe. New team members should know that Broomcart never touches the legal-hold partition; that exclusion is enforced at the query layer, not in config. Before your first on-call shift, confirm the dry-run flag behavior in staging. The current production configuration values are listed below.

config for hawip-bahop:
[fendor]
host = fendor.paliqworks.corp
user = fendor_svc
database = fendor_prod

Heads up: if the Lintrock baseline file in the Quarrow repo drifts from main, CI fails with a "stale baseline" error even when the code is fine. Quick fix is to regenerate the baseline on a clean checkout and re-push. If a customer build is blocked, confirm the failing run matches the token below before escalating.

build token for yadug-yagag: htk21_c863c33eb8b82c0c9c152